CI note: cross-service traces drop at the Braxfield gateway when the pipeline runs parallel integration jobs. Cause: trace headers stripped by the stub proxy. Fix is merged; if you still see orphan spans, rerun with the proxy image pinned. Check the Ostermill dashboard for span counts before filing anything. Compare your job against the reference build shown below.

build token for bageg-yahof: htk3_673

Subject: New Subscription Tier — Verdane Plus

Executive Team,

We intend to launch Verdane Plus in the second quarter. The tier sits between Standard and Enterprise, priced at a 40% premium over Standard, and bundles priority support with the Atlas reporting module. Early trials with twelve pilot accounts in the Norfell region showed strong conversion. Marketing collateral is drafted; billing changes are in final testing. The note below outlines the strategic rationale and should not be circulated beyond this group.

internal memo for kajep-tawip: The renewal with Holaelix Group closes at $10 million a year, 5 percent below the last contract. Project Wenael slips by two quarters because of the tooling delay.

Ticket: Slimmed image breaks runtime on Pellarc build agents.

Repro steps:
1. Build the hollowed image with the strip-layers profile enabled.
2. Push to the staging registry and deploy to the canary pool.
3. Container exits with a missing shared-library error within ten seconds.

Expected: parity with the full image. Actual: crash loop. Suspect the trim step removes the resolver libs. To pull the failing image from the staging registry, authenticate with the token below.

session JWT of tawip-kajog = eyJhbGciOiJIUzI1NiIsInR5cCI6IkpXVCJ9.eyJzdWIiOiI2dKYGGIn0.afsnASii

## Building Access — Spares Room (Hullbrook Annex)

Contractors: the spare hardware room is down the east corridor on the ground floor, third door on the left. Sign in at the front desk first and grab a visitor lanyard. Anything you take out, jot it in the blue logbook — yes, even the little stuff. The door self-locks, so don't wedge it. To get in, punch in the code below.

staff pass of hagug-taguf = bdg-HJ-9